Web1,861 likes, 25 comments - This Day In Horror History (@thisdayinhorrorhistory) on Instagram on December 23, 2024: "December 23, 1988 - "Hellbound: Hellraiser II" is … WebHalloween has its origins in the ancient Celtic festival known as Samhain (pronounced "sah-win"). The festival of Samhain is a celebration of the end of the harvest season in Gaelic culture. Samhain was a time used by the ancient pagans to take stock of supplies and prepare for winter. WebANSWER: American colonists are responsible for initially bringing Halloween to the United States. Most of the colonists were Puritans and they primarily came from England which traditionally celebrated Samhain back when the Celts lived there.
